Flat 25, 119, Highgate Road is described in the public record as a mid-century apartment with 516 ft2 of internal area.
Locally, apartments of this size normally have 2 bedrooms with a balcony.
Our estimate of the sale value of Flat 25, 119, Highgate Road is £391,245 and its rental estimate is £2,090 per month, given the available information and assuming reasonable condition.
119, Highgate Road is a residential building on Highgate Road, London, NW5 and falls within the NW5 postal district and the London Borough of Camden.

The condition of a property plays an important role in determining its value, with the degree of impact varying by property type, size and location.
For Flat 25, 119, Highgate Road, we estimate a market value of £410,808 and a rental value of £2,195 per month when presented in very good decorative order. Should the property require extensive cosmetic improvement, those figures would reduce to £363,858 and £1,944 per month respectively.
Over the last year, Flat 25, 119, Highgate Road has seen its estimated sale value move down by £7,638 (2.0%) and its estimated rental value increase by £118 per month (5.6%). This results in an estimated gross rental yield of 6.4%.
Flat 25, 119, Highgate Road has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of C.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 12 Mar 2024.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Community scheme.
